Advocacy News from NVC

Last week, NVC went to the White House to meet with the OMB on behalf of vapers everywhere. We gave an impassioned plea and described the future landscape of a world without vaping products. We hope we helped bring to light the importance of keeping vaping products affordable and accessible to vapers.

In November, National Vapers Club’s Cheryl Richter hosted a webinar that featured the leaders in vaping today: Julie Woessner of CASAA, Cynthia Cabrera of SFATA, Greg Conley of AVA and Mike Hogan, SFATA’s national lobbyist. If you missed it live, make sure you listen now:

In October, National Vapers Club was asked to attend the TMA  conference, where industry leaders got together with Public Health professionals and FDA staff to discuss what common sense regulations from industry expert should really look like. We were happy to see many true experts turn out to impart their wisdom, and look forward to further discussions.
